CPCS/NPORS Traffic Marshall Required in Birmingham - NIGHTS
Our specialist Trades & Labour team are seeking a CPCS/NPORS Traffic Marshal for a job to work nights in Birmingham
Working on behalf of the main contractor you will be responsible for:
Recording deliveries and monitoring the visitors log book
Banking vehicles through the site entrance
Following Site Traffic Management plans
Communicating effectively with site and plant operatives
Monitoring pedestrian routes and safety zonesIt is worth noting for this role you will need a valid DBS, dated within the last 3 years.
The shift times are 7pm-5am, duration of work lasting for 3 weeks minimum.
A Traffic Marshall must:
Hold a CPCS card.
Hold a Traffic Marshall ticket.
Have full PPE (Personal Protective Equipment - Hard Hat, boots, hi-vis, gloves & goggles).
Be hard working, reliable and punctual.
